Nestled just outside of Rome, Tivoli boasts a wealth of historical and natural wonders that make it a must-visit destination.

One standout is the stunning Villa d’Este, a UNESCO World Heritage site famous for its breathtaking gardens and spectacular musical fountains. Visitors often find themselves enchanted by the intricate water features that dance to life, especially in the warmer months.

Not to be missed is the lesser-known waterfall commissioned by a Pope, which adds to the area’s charm.

Tivoli’s blend of rich history and natural beauty creates a unique atmosphere that feels worlds away from the hustle and bustle of Rome.
